The Secretary to Gombe State Government Professor Ibrahim Abubakar Njodi has commended members of the Radio, Television and Theatre Art Workers Union (RATTAWU) in Gombe, for working behind the scene towards the actualization of desired publicity of Government policies and programs.

Professor Ibrahim Abubakar Njodi gave the commendation when he received on a Congratulatory visit the State leadership of the RATTAWU Gombe state chapter Led by its Chairman Comrade Abdulmummini Abubakar, in his office.

The SSG noted that the Union membership drawn from various media organisations in the state has been playing a vital role in information decimation and commended the synergy between the Union and the Nigerian Union of Journalists (NUJ), explaining that, their collective effort resulted in activities of government getting to the people.

He also stated that Governor Muhammadu Inuwa Yahaya is appreciative of their contribution urging them to remain dedicated in the discharge of their responsibilities.

Professor Ibrahim Abubakar Njodi assured the association of the government’s continued support within the available resources.

Earlier, the state Chairman of RATTAWU Comrade Abdulmummni Abubakar said they were in the SSGs office to congratulate him over his well-deserved reapportionment by Governor Muhammadu Inuwa describing the development as the acknowledgement of Professor Njodi’s disposition and leadership qualities and prayed God to guide and protect him in the task ahead.

He pledged the Association’s loyalty and support to Governor Muhammadu Inuwa Yahaya’s led administration.
